9th Grade Vocabulary Words

Ninth grade marks the transition to high-school reading and writing across literature, argument, research, biology, physical and Earth science, algebra, computing, world history, civics, and geography. This level develops precise academic and domain-specific vocabulary while strengthening context, nuance, source evaluation, figurative language, and evidence-based communication.
